Joining the Jazz Ensemble is a fantastic way to improve your musical skills in improvisation, rhythm, and ensemble playing while diving into the unique styles of jazz, swing, blues, funk, bossa, samba, and more. All Jazz Band rehearsals will take place in the band room (E125) on Mondays and Wednesdays after school from 2:30pm-4:00pm. In addition to the Jazz Ensemble, participants may also choose to be in a Jazz Combo that meets after school on Fridays from 2:30-3:30pm.

Part placement for Jazz Ensemble and Jazz Combo placement is based off of the initial audition for Jazz Ensemble. Jazz Ensemble is available to all band students currently enrolled in Concert Band, Symphonic Band, or Wind Ensemble at Plainfield Central High School. Individuals who are involved in Jazz Ensemble primarily will play traditional jazz instruments such as trumpet, trombone, saxophone, drums, guitar, piano, and bass, but we also accept non-traditional jazz instruments as well such as flutes, clarinets, and french horns, etc. It is also available to non-band students that want to join the ensemble on a non-traditional band instrument that is traditionally played in a jazz ensemble, such as guitar, bass, or piano.
